AW: [Doepfer_a100] A148 S&H IC

2009-02-26 by yahoo@doepfer.de

> I think if there's actually such a diff. it might bcs of the chip > used. Which IC is used in the A148? Just curious. old version: CD4053+TL064 new version: DG442+TL084 Best wishes Dieter Doepfer
